A Nutritional Powerhouse: Health Benefits of Gooseberries
Gooseberries are brimming with v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, making them a valuable addition to a balanced diet. Some of the key health benefits include:
- Rich in Vitamin C: Gooseberries are an exceptional source of Vitamin C, a powerful antioxidant that boosts the immune system, promotes collagen production for healthy skin, and aids in iron absorption.
- High in Antioxidants: Besides Vitamin C, gooseberries contain other potent antioxidants like flavonoids and polyphenols. These compounds help protect cells from damage caused by free radicals, reducing the risk of chronic diseases such as heart disease, cancer, and
diabetes. - Supports Digestive Health: Gooseberries are a good source of fiber, which is essential for healthy digestion. Fiber helps regulate bowel movements, prevents constipation, and promotes a healthy gut microbiome.
- May Help Regulate Blood Sugar: Some studies suggest that gooseberries may help improve insulin sensitivity and regulate blood sugar levels, making them potentially beneficial for individuals with or at risk of type 2 diabetes.
- Potential Liver Protection: Preliminary research indicates that gooseberries may have protective effects on the liver, helping to detoxify and maintain its healthy function.
- Boosts Immunity: The high Vitamin C content, coupled with other antioxidants, strengthens the immune system, making the body more resistant to infections and illnesses.
From Tart to Tasty: Culinary Preparations of Gooseberries
The tartness of raw gooseberries can be off-putting to some, but this characteristic makes them incredibly versatile in the kitchen. Here are some popular ways to prepare and enjoy gooseberries:
- Chutneys and Relishes: Gooseberry chutney is a classic preparation, balancing the tartness with sweetness and spices. It pairs well with Indian dishes, grilled meats, and cheeses.
- Jams and Preserves: Gooseberry jam is a delicious way to preserve the fruit and enjoy its unique flavor year-round. It's perfect on toast, scones, or as a filling for pastries.
- Pies and Crumbles: Gooseberries add a tangy twist to traditional pies and crumbles. Their tartness complements the sweetness of the pastry and other fruits.
- Juices and Drinks: Gooseberry juice is a refreshing and healthy beverage, packed with vitamins and antioxidants. It can be enjoyed on its own or blended with other fruits.
- Pickling: Pickled gooseberries are a tangy and flavorful condiment that can be served with salads, sandwiches, or as a side dish.
- Simply Eaten Raw (with a touch of sweetness): For those who enjoy the tartness, ripe gooseberries can be eaten raw, perhaps with a sprinkle of sugar or honey to balance the flavor.
Simple Gooseberry Chutney Recipe
Here's a basic recipe for a delicious gooseberry chutney:
Ingredients:
- 500g Gooseberries, topped and tailed
- 200g Sugar (adjust to taste)
- 100ml Water
- 1 inch Ginger, grated
- 1/2 teaspoon Red Chili Flakes (adjust to taste)
- 1/4 teaspoon Ground Cumin
- 1/4 teaspoon Ground Coriander
- Pinch of Salt
Instructions:
- Combine gooseberries, sugar, and water in a saucepan.
-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 15-20 minutes, or until the gooseberries are soft and the mixture has thickened slightly.
- Add ginger, red chili flakes, cumin, coriander, and salt.
- Simmer for another 5-10 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the chutney has reached your desired consistency.
- Remove from heat and let cool completely.
- Store in sterilized jars in a cool, dark place.
